Universal Ibogaine Inc told investors that it has retained Shayne Nyquvest in a consulting role as capital markets advisor. Nyquvest, a co-founder of the company, has extensive capital markets experience, with over 40 years of involvement in aiding companies' strategic fund-raising activities, in the mining, cannabis and other emerging industries, the life sciences company said. He served as the former executive vice-president of investment banking firm Mackie Research Capital, where he worked from June 2015 to July 2018, and a was founding member of Canaccord Genuity Group, where he worked as a senior investment advisor from 1993 to 2013. "We are pleased to have Shayne re-engaged in our strategic, business development goals,” the company’s CEO Nick Karos said in a statement. “He has an extensive network in the investment community and was instrumental in UI's early-stage financing and research activities."

Vuzix Corporation (NASDAQ:VUZI), a leading supplier of smart glasses and augmented reality (AR) technology and products, has announced the release of an OS update, Version 2.5, for its M400 and M4000 smart glasses. The Rochester, New York-based company noted that the update follows on the heels of its recently expanded distribution footprint in Europe and Asia, and provides increased language support, including voice recognition of speech commands, for 28 languages. "Vuzix smart glasses are presently being used in a long list of countries around the world for a variety of applications and it is important for us to provide as much regional language support as possible," the company’s CEO Paul Travers said in a statement. "With this latest release, our M-Series smart glasses now provide the broadest language support of any smart glasses in the market.”

Canada Rare Earth Corp (TSX-V:LL) told investors it has filed documents with the TSX Venture Exchange seeking approval to close its six-cent-per-unit private placement financing for gross proceeds of $103,866.96. Upon receipt of approval, the company said it will issue 1,731,116 units, with each unit consisting of one common share and one common share purchase warrant. Each warrant will be exercisable for an additional common share for $0.08 for 24 months from the date of issue. The proceeds from the financing will be used to augment working capital for increasing trading activities, the company said.

Benchmark Metals Inc. (TSX-V:BNCH, OTCQX:BNCHF) has reported results from infill and expansion drilling at the Dukes Ridge deposit at its flagship Lawyers project in British Columbia, including 1.72 grams per tonne (g/t) gold and 64.41 g/t silver or 2.52 g/t gold equivalent (AuEq) over 57.0 metres (m). The Edmonton-based precious metals explorer said Dukes Ridge remains a significant potential source for additional gold-silver ounces at Lawyers, with the latest results extending known mineralization to over 325 metres vertical depth from surface, more than 170 metres below the existing 2021 mineral resource estimate (MRE) pit-shell. "Dukes Ridge continues to deliver strong drill results and the continuity of high-grade mineralization to depth is well below the existing 2021 resource pit-shell. We expect Dukes to contribute additional gold-silver ounces to the project with continued drilling,” Benchmark's CEO John Williamson said in a statement.

American Resources Corporation (NASDAQ:AREC) said it has struck a multi-year lease for its Deane Mining complex to a high-quality, local, third-party operator, Bluegrass Resources. Under the terms of the lease, American Resources will receive an upfront cash payment of $100,000 a month for the first two months followed by a $20,000 monthly minimum until production. Once in production, American Resources will receive the higher of $5 per ton or 5% of gross sales generated from the Deane Mining complex. The lease is for a five-year period with renewable options from there on, noted the company. In a statement, American Resources CEO Mark Jensen said: "As one of the largest owners of mining infrastructure in our region, we are happy to have entered into this lease and partnership with a very reputable local operator. Our Deane Mining complex is a top-tier asset and idled complex, but does not happen to be in our current operational plan, nor in our next phase of growth plans over the next five years.”

One World Lithium Inc. (CSE:OWLI, OTCQB:OWRDF)(OWL) has announced that The National Energy Technology Laboratory (NETL) has granted the company a provisional license to use its patented lithium brine separation technology. The NETL, a unit of the US Department of Energy (DOE), is working on a sustainable green technology to extract and separate lithium from natural brines. The Vancouver-based OWL said the license will be perfected upon obtaining the NETL/Department of Energy's approval of the company's plan to commercialize its patented technology.

OTC Markets Group Inc. (OTCQX:OTCM), the operator of regulated markets for 12,000 US and international securities, has announced that Sekur Private Data Ltd, a cybersecurity and Internet privacy provider of Swiss hosted solutions for secure communications and secure data management, has qualified to trade on the OTCQX Best Market and has today upgraded from the OTCQB Venture Market under the symbol SWISF. The OTCQX Market is designed for established, investor-focused US and international companies. To qualify for OTCQX, companies must meet high financial standards, follow best practice corporate governance, and demonstrate compliance with applicable securities laws. Graduating to the OTCQX Market from the OTCQB Market marks an important milestone for companies, enabling them to demonstrate their qualifications and build visibility among US investors.
